探索秘密通信的世界:从隐写术到编码语言,了解信息如何在不同情境下被隐藏和传输。
秘密通信方法:全球视角
在一个日益互联的世界里,安全和私密地通信的能力至关重要。虽然开放的通信渠道是必不可少的,但还存在一个平行的秘密通信方法世界,旨在向未经授权的各方隐藏信息。本文将深入探讨各种技术,从全球视角审视其应用、优势和潜在缺点。
理解秘密通信
秘密通信包含任何用于传输信息以防止非预期接收者检测的方法。这是一个广泛的领域,涵盖了从简单代码到高度复杂的密码系统的各种技术。主要目标是维护机密性,在许多情况下,是为了规避审查、监视或其他形式的监控。采用秘密通信的原因多种多样,从个人隐私问题到国家安全利益。全球各地和各种文化中都存在相关例子。在许多国家,言论自由受到法律的重视和保护,而其他文化和国家则缺乏这些基本权利。这些在人权方面的差异,以及通过秘密手段表达意见的意愿,也大相径庭。
秘密通信方法的类型
有几种方法可用于隐藏信息。我们将探讨一些最常见的方法。
隐写术
隐写术(Steganography)源自希腊语中的“覆盖书写”,涉及将一条信息隐藏在另一个看似无害的媒介中。与专注于加密信息本身的密码学不同,隐写术旨在隐藏信息的存在。这种媒介可以是任何东西,从图像、音频文件到视频和文本文档。隐写术的有效性在于其能将秘密信息无缝地与载体媒介融合,使其难以被检测。例如,考虑一张数字图像。通过巧妙地改变图像像素的最低有效位(LSB),可以在不显著影响图像视觉外观的情况下嵌入一条隐藏信息。类似的技术也可用于音频文件,其中信息通过轻微改变声波的频率来编码。
全球示例:
- 古代历史:早期的隐写术例子包括将信息藏在蜡板上,剃掉信使的头发并将信息纹在头皮上(然后等待头发重新长出),或用隐形墨水书写信息。
- 现代:隐写术在数字时代得到应用,隐藏的信息可以存在于照片和图像中,用于私密通信。
隐写术的优势:
- 高度隐蔽:信息是隐藏的,而不是加密的,可能避免引起怀疑。
- 简便性:相对简单的技术可用于基本隐藏。
- 多功能性:可应用于各种媒介类型。
隐写术的劣势:
- 易于被检测:虽然看似隐藏,但可以用专门的工具和技术检测出来。
- 容量有限:可隐藏的数据量通常受载体媒介的大小和特性限制。
- 易受篡改:载体媒介的完整性可能被破坏,从而暴露或销毁隐藏的信息。
密码学
密码学涉及使用数学算法将信息转换为不可读的格式,称为密文。这个过程称为加密,需要一个密钥——一段秘密信息——将密文解密回其原始形式,使信息可读。密码学是保护通信和数据安全的基本工具。密码系统的强度取决于算法的复杂度和密钥的长度。密码学主要有两种类型:对称密码学和非对称密码学。
对称密码学使用相同的密钥进行加密和解密。它通常比非对称密码学更快、更高效,适合加密大量数据。例子包括高级加密标准(AES)和数据加密标准(DES)。例如,爱丽丝和鲍勃使用相同的预共享密钥来加密和解密。然而,密钥交换本身可能带来安全挑战,因为这个密钥可能被截获。
非对称密码学,也称为公钥密码学,使用一对密钥:一个用于加密的公钥和一个用于解密的私钥。公钥可以与任何人共享,而私钥必须保密。这使得在没有预先交换密钥的情况下也能进行安全通信。例子包括Rivest-Shamir-Adleman(RSA)和椭圆曲线密码学(ECC)。例如,如果爱丽丝想向鲍勃发送一条加密信息,爱丽丝会使用鲍勃的公钥来加密信息。只有拥有私钥的鲍勃才能解密该信息。这通常被认为是一种更安全的选择。
全球示例:
- 军事:几个世纪以来,密码学一直被用于保护军事通信和敏感信息。
- 金融机构:密码学对于保护金融交易和客户数据至关重要。
- 电子商务:密码学用于保护在线交易和客户信息。
密码学的优势:
- 高安全性:强大的加密算法可以保护数据免受未经授权的访问。
- 多功能性:可用于保护传输中和静止的数据。
- 应用范围广:用于各种行业和应用。
密码学的劣势:
- 复杂性:需要算法和密钥管理的知识。
- 计算开销:加密和解密可能需要大量计算资源。
- 密钥管理:安全的密钥管理对系统的安全至关重要。
编码语言和密码
编码语言涉及用替代表示(如符号、数字或全新的术语)替换单词或短语。这些系统可使通信对于不经意的观察者来说不那么明显。这可以通过结合不同的编码方法来实现,如密码或密码本。密码涉及根据定义的规则转换单个字母或单词,而密码本则提供单词或短语到其他表示的预定映射。这些技术的强度取决于代码的复杂性和保密性。
示例
- 替换密码:在替换密码中,原始消息中的每个字母都被替换为不同的字母、数字或符号。例如,根据预定模式,A可以变成Z,B可以变成Y,依此类推。这通常被称为凯撒密码。
- 换位密码:在换位密码中,消息的字母被重新排列。一个常见的例子是列换位密码,即将消息写入列中,然后逐行读出。
- 密码本:密码本可用于将整个单词或短语替换为符号。例如,密码本可能将“在咖啡馆见我”替换为特定的数字序列或符号。
全球示例:
- 间谍活动:历史上,情报机构和间谍广泛使用编码语言和密码来隐藏消息和维护机密性。
- 军事:军方利用编码语言和密码在战时传递敏感信息和坐标。
- 个人通信:个人和团体使用编码语言进行交流和保守秘密信息。
编码语言和密码的优势:
- 简便性:基本方法易于理解和实现。
- 多功能性:可适应不同的情况和环境。
- 低技术方法:不需要先进的技术或资源。
编码语言和密码的劣势:
- 易于解密:容易被熟悉代码或密码的人破解。
- 误解风险:语言的复杂性可能导致解释错误。
- 代码长度:复杂的密码本可能难以记忆。
其他方法
虽然隐写术、密码学和编码语言是一些最常被讨论的方法,但在秘密通信中还使用了其他几种技术。这些技术包括:
- 微型点:可以将文件制作成极小的照片,隐藏在普通文本中。
- 数字签名:为数字文档提供身份验证和完整性检查,确保消息来自已知来源且未被篡改。
- 跳频技术:通过快速切换载波频率来传输无线电信号的技术。
- 量子通信:利用量子力学原理确保安全通信,使得在不被发现的情况下拦截消息成为不可能。
秘密通信的应用
秘密通信方法在不同领域有各种应用。它们通常用于机密性、安全性或隐私至关重要的情况。
国家安全
情报机构和政府组织经常采用秘密通信来保护敏感信息。这包括与特工通信、收集情报和进行秘密行动。所使用的方法可以从复杂的密码技术到简单的代码和密码,具体取决于操作需求和所需的安全级别。目标是维护信息的机密性,保护其免受敌对势力的侵害,并确保国家安全计划的成功。世界各国政府都有各种安全机构来维护国家及其公民的安全。许多国家普遍使用所有秘密通信方法来维护国家安全。
执法
执法机构使用秘密通信来调查犯罪活动、收集证据并在行动中安全通信。这可能涉及拦截通信、监视嫌疑人以及为内部通信建立安全渠道。使用的方法可能包括使用加密消息应用、通过隐写术跟踪通信以及使用编码语言进行秘密交流。主要目标是预防犯罪、收集证据并将罪犯绳之以法。秘密通信有助于执法人员在参与危险调查时安全行动。
新闻业
记者经常使用秘密通信来保护消息来源并保护敏感信息,尤其是在报道腐败、政治丑闻或人权侵犯等问题时。使用加密消息应用、安全电子邮件和其他秘密技术可以帮助保护消息来源的身份,使其免受可能想让他们噤声的政府、公司或其他实体的侵害。通过使用秘密通信,记者可以在报道新闻的同时保护消息来源。
个人隐私
个人使用秘密通信来保护自己的隐私,例如保护其通信不被监视或跟踪。这可能涉及使用加密消息应用、匿名电子邮件服务或隐写术。目标是确保其通信的机密性,并保护其个人信息免受未经授权的访问。使用隐私保护方法可以确保您的信息免受外部因素的侵害。
商业
企业使用秘密通信来保护敏感的商业信息,如商业秘密、客户数据和财务信息。这可能涉及使用加密、安全文件共享和其他方法来保护通信。保护敏感信息免受外部威胁对于业务连续性和成功至关重要。
挑战与道德考量
虽然秘密通信带来了显著的好处,但它也带来了各种挑战和道德考量。
技术挑战
实施和维护秘密通信系统可能很复杂,需要大量的技术专业知识。其中包括:
- 密钥管理:保护和管理加密密钥对任何系统的安全都至关重要。不当的密钥管理可能导致加密数据泄露。
- 易受攻击:秘密通信方法容易受到各种攻击,如暴力破解、社会工程学和旁道攻击。
- 不断演变的威胁:新的威胁和漏洞不断出现,需要持续更新和改进安全措施。
法律与道德问题
秘密通信的使用引发了法律和道德问题,尤其是在其可能被滥用方面。
- 犯罪活动:秘密通信可被用于便利犯罪活动,如贩毒、恐怖主义和网络犯罪。
- 监视与隐私:秘密通信可被用于监视和监控,可能侵犯个人隐私权。
- 言论自由:秘密通信可被用于规避审查和保护言论自由。
示例
- 平衡安全与隐私:在安全需求和保护个人隐私之间找到平衡是一个持续的挑战。政府必须能够收集情报和调查犯罪活动,但他们也必须保护个人私密通信的权利。
- 新闻伦理:记者在使用秘密通信保护消息来源和揭露真相时必须遵守道德标准。
安全通信的最佳实践
为确保有效和合乎道德地使用秘密通信,遵循最佳实践至关重要。
选择正确的方法
秘密通信方法的选择取决于每种情况的具体要求。考虑信息的敏感性、所需的安全级别以及涉及的潜在风险等因素。
实施安全措施
实施强大的安全措施,如强加密、安全密钥管理和定期安全审计。及时了解最新的安全威胁和漏洞,并不断改进安全措施。
教育用户
教育用户正确使用秘密通信方法以及安全的重要性。确保用户了解与这些技术相关的风险和漏洞。为用户提供全面的培训,以促进安全的在线习惯。
遵守法律和道德标准
遵守所有与秘密通信相关的适用法律法规。尊重他人权利,并以负责任和合乎道德的方式使用这些方法。对秘密通信的使用及其预期目的保持透明。
秘密通信的未来
随着技术进步和新威胁的出现,秘密通信领域在不断演变。量子计算和人工智能等新兴技术既带来了挑战,也带来了机遇。
量子计算
量子计算可能会破解现有的密码算法,因此有必要开发新的抗量子加密方法。这要求对当前和未来的安全算法进行持续的安全漏洞评估,并创建新算法以维护数据的安全性。
人工智能
人工智能正被用于秘密通信的攻防两端,例如,由人工智能驱动的工具既可用于检测也可用于创建秘密消息。人工智能驱动的工具可用于改进和监控加密的安全性。这些技术的演变将显著影响秘密通信的有效性和格局,为未来提供众多益处。
结论
秘密通信方法在数字时代确保安全、隐私和言论自由方面发挥着至关重要的作用。随着技术的不断进步,用于隐藏和传输信息的方法也将不断发展。全球视角揭示了这些方法的广泛应用以及与之相关的道德困境。通过理解不同的技术、挑战和道德考量,我们可以负责任地使用这些方法,保护敏感信息,保障隐私,并支持全球范围内的言论自由。信息时代和不断变化的世界将需要持续的发展和安全措施来保障信息的安全。